
XCHG Limited, together with its subsidiaries, engages in designing, manufacturing, and selling of electric vehicle (EV) chargers under the X-Charge brand name in Europe, the People's Republic of China, the United States, and internationally. The company offers direct current (DC) fast chargers under the C6 series and C7 series; and battery-integrated DC fast chargers under the Net Zero series, as well as software system upgrades and hardware maintenance services. It serves EV manufacturers, energy players, and charge point operators. XCHG Limited was founded in 2015 and is headquartered in Beijing, the People's Republic of China.
XCHG Limited American Depositary Share trades as XCH on NASDAQ. The company is classified in Industrials / Industrial - Machinery and reports in USD.
